Angel Food Ministries

We conducted our first Angel Food monthly distribution on January 23rd. We appreciate all the help in this project.  The February specials are posted in the church foyer.  The deadline for ordering for February is Thursday, February 18 and food distribution will be on Saturday, February 27th.

 

First Baptist Church of Horizon City is now a host location (distribution center) for Angel Food Ministries. Angel Food Ministries, is an organization dedicated to providing affordable, high-quality food to those in need, is offering relief and joy to families in our city.  For more information on this ministry visit our Angel Food Ministries page.
